Landscape drainage repair services focus on addressing issues related to water flow and accumulation in outdoor spaces. These services typically involve assessing existing drainage systems, identifying problem areas, and implementing solutions to improve water runoff. Repair work may include fixing or replacing damaged or clogged drainage pipes, installing new drain tiles, or correcting grading issues that cause water to pool or flow improperly. The goal is to ensure that excess water is directed away from structures and landscaped areas, helping to prevent water-related damage and maintain the integrity of the property’s landscape.

Problems that landscape drainage repair services help solve often stem from poor drainage, erosion, or improper grading. These issues can lead to standing water in yards, which may cause soil erosion, damage to plantings, or even basement flooding in nearby structures. Excess water can also create muddy or soggy conditions that hinder outdoor activities and degrade the overall appearance of the landscape. Repair services aim to eliminate these problems by restoring proper water flow, reducing the risk of water damage, and improving the overall health of the landscape.

Drainage Repair Costs - The typical cost for landscape drainage repairs ranges from $1,000 to $3,500, depending on the extent of the work needed. For example, minor repairs may be closer to $1,000, while extensive repairs can approach $3,500 or more.

Drainage System Installation - Installing new drainage systems generally costs between $2,000 and $6,000. Costs vary based on the size of the area and the complexity of the system, with larger projects tending toward the higher end.

Excavation and Grading - Excavation and grading services for drainage repair typically fall within a $1,500 to $4,000 range. This includes reshaping land to improve water flow and prevent pooling issues.

Material and Labor Expenses - Material and labor costs for drainage repairs can vary from $1,200 to $5,000, influenced by the type of materials used and the project's scope. Local pros can provide estimates based on specific site conditions.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What causes drainage problems in landscapes? Drainage issues can result from poor soil composition, compacted ground, or improper grading that prevents water from flowing away effectively.

How can landscape drainage be repaired? Local service providers typically assess the site and may install solutions like drainage pipes, French drains, or regrading to improve water flow.

What are signs of poor landscape drainage? Signs include standing water, erosion, soggy areas, or lush patches that indicate uneven water distribution.

How long does landscape drainage repair usually take? Repair times vary based on the extent of the issue and chosen solutions, with most projects completed within a few days.

Is landscape drainage repair suitable for all types of properties? Many properties can benefit from drainage improvements; a local professional can evaluate specific site conditions to recommend appropriate solutions.
